Abstract
A comparative study on the anisole methylation with methanol over lanthanum -promoted SnO2 catalyst and its sulfate-doped analogue is presented. A maxi mum 2,6-xylenol selectivity of 82% was achieved at 400 degreesC under optim ized conditions at an anisole conversion of 65% over lanthanum-promoted SnO 2 catalyst. The sulfate modification resulted in the dealkylation of anisol e to phenol followed by several unselective side reactions due to the creat ion of strong acid sites. The activity of lanthanum-modified tin oxide cata lysts in the selective formation of 2,6-xylenol is ascribed to the presence of weak Lewis acid sites and comparatively stronger basic sites.
